Japan PU Artificial Blood Vessel Market: Industry Classification & Scope

Japan PU artificial blood vessel market resides within the broader biomedical devices and regenerative medicine sectors, characterized by rapid technological evolution and stringent regulatory standards. This niche focuses on synthetic vascular grafts crafted from polyurethane, a biomaterial renowned for its biocompatibility, durability, and flexibility. The scope encompasses both small-diameter grafts for coronary and peripheral bypass procedures and larger-diameter solutions for hemodialysis access and trauma repair.

Market scope is predominantly Japan-centric, given the country’s advanced healthcare infrastructure, aging demographics, and high prevalence of cardiovascular conditions. Japan PU Artificial Blood Vessel Market: Regulatory & Policy Environment

Regulatory frameworks in Japan are characterized by rigorous safety and efficacy standards, overseen by the Pharmaceuticals and Medical Devices Agency (PMDA). The approval process involves comprehensive preclinical and clinical evaluations, with accelerated pathways available for breakthrough devices. Reimbursement policies are evolving to support innovative biomaterials, with health insurers increasingly recognizing the long-term cost benefits of advanced vascular grafts.
